综合(高中)信息技术-高中(综合)-web services 在数字化校园建设中的应用

综合(高中)信息技术-高中(综合)-web services 在数字化校园建设中的应用

ID:14108367

大小:28.50 KB

页数:3页

时间:2018-07-26

综合(高中)信息技术-高中(综合)-web services 在数字化校园建设中的应用_第1页
综合(高中)信息技术-高中(综合)-web services 在数字化校园建设中的应用_第2页
综合(高中)信息技术-高中(综合)-web services 在数字化校园建设中的应用_第3页
资源描述:

《综合(高中)信息技术-高中(综合)-web services 在数字化校园建设中的应用》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、摘  要 现代高校数字化校园建设普遍存在“信息孤岛”的问题,本文探讨了基于Web Services技术的跨平台数据交换系统的设计模型及特点。关键词 Web Services、数字化校园、信息孤岛、资源整合引言随着众多高校校园网的建设和发展,大部分高校已经依托校园网建立各种应用系统,提高了部门的工作效率, 支撑着部门的主要业务。如教务管理系统、学生管理系统、图书馆信息管理系统、人事管理系统、资产管理系统、网络考试系统等等。在各种应用不断增加和完善的同时,一个亟待解决的问题也日益暴露出来。由于各校的信息化建设前期没有做好统一的规划,各院、系、职能机构在信息化建设方面一般各自为政,教务、办

2、公、财务、图书、后勤、保卫、科研等部门都建立了自己的信息系统。因其所采用的软件系统不一致、数据库异构、数据标准不统一等等原因,在全校范围内人为地形成了一个个的“信息孤岛”,不但导致了大量的低水平重复建设,资金浪费严重,而且给教学、科研和管理带来了极大的麻烦。如何解决这个问题 ,已成为数字化校园建设进一步拓展的桎梏。Web Services作为一种整体技术构架,从根本上能够解决跨平台数据交换的问题。1、Web Services的体系架构Web Services是由一系列开放标准构成以提供各种服务的互操作,其中包括:(1) XML在各种平台上以文档的形式向用户提供与数据相关的各种信息 ,

3、实现了跨平台的数据编码和组织方式。它是最基础和最关键的部分。(2) 简单对象存取协议(SOAP)SOAP用于Web Services之间跨平台的相互通信。它定义了消息传递的封装,给出了数据编码的指导方针,提供了描述远程程序调用(RPCs)的规则。(3) Web Services描述语言(WSDL)WSDL提供了规则的、能被计算机阅读的Web services描述。(4) 通用描述、发现和综合协议(UDDI)用于Web Services的注册及规定了如何在Internet或企业网络中发现有效的Web Services。以上这些协议规范加上广泛使用的传输层和网络层的通用标准(TCP/IP

4、、HTTP、SMTP等)就能实现一个完整的Web Service体系架构。2、基于Web Services的数据交换模型2.1数据集成用XML描述和约束需要交换的数据格式,将各应用系统的异构数据封装成XML格式,通过数据发布的形式集成到数据交换中心,在中心形成逻辑上集中而物理上分布的“虚拟数据库”,为用户屏蔽下层分散的异构的各种数据,从而达到数据交换和共享的目的。2.2 数据交换中心数据交换中心主要实现应用系统异构数据源到XML格式的双向转化,完成虚拟数据源的管理、数据转发、以及在此基础上进行数据流量和流向分析。交换中心的安全管理模块负责身份认证和集中的访问控制。需要进行数据交换的应

5、用系统与交换中心进行双向数据传输以实现多数据源的数据访问。应用系统与数据交换中心的交互采用Web Services调用的方式实现, 这样用户在请求数据时不用关心数据源的具体位置和数据源的格式,实现真正的分布式应用。2.3 数据交换流程系统数据交换采用发布订阅方式处理流程, 整个数据交换过程分为用户发布和中心转发两个相对独立的阶段。用户发布阶段:用户登录数据发布页面, 选择要发布数据的XML模式和查询条件;页面处理逻辑完成数据提取并封装成XML格式;页面调用交换中心的发布数据接收Web Services;交换中心执行调用将发布的数据写入中心缓存数据库中并返回响应。中心转发阶段:数据交换

6、中心查询中心缓存数据库获得用户发布的数据,查找订阅信息;对找到的每个订阅者,调用订阅数据接收Web Services转发数据;将接受到的XML数据写入订阅缓存;订阅数据处理模块查询订阅缓存, 提取订阅数据并完成XML数据到本地数据源的映射。3、系统特点3.1 开放性强基于Web Services的校园网平台的最大特点就是开放性强。在网内可集成各种Web服务,实现部门与部门间的密切集成 ,使校园网应用形成一个整体,实现各部门之间的资源共享,信息互通,实现真正的网络资源整合,充分利用现有资源实现网络价值,在更大意义上发挥网络的功能。3.2 集成代价低基于Web Services校园资源整

7、合平台是一种实用且性价比较高的方案。在改造现有系统的基础上,其后部署的系统还是可以采用部门独立开发的原则,在统一规划中,只要了解各部门的Web Services接口就能直接与之对接,无需额外设计专用连接模块,为系统平滑升级提供了规范。相对其他的Enterprise Application Integrate(EAI)解决方案投资小,且部署简单,对原系统的改造成本较小,集成代价低。3.3 平台无关Web Services技术对各种平台及已经存在技术具有良好的

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。